Job Title: Space Enterprise Optimization Specialist

The Aerospace Corporation is a trusted partner to the nation's space programs, delivering innovative solutions that span satellite, launch, ground, and cyber systems for defense, civil, and commercial customers. As a Space Enterprise Optimization Specialist, you will play a critical role in solving the hardest problems and providing unmatched technical expertise.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Provide subject matter expertise to program offices and government customers in space architecture design and optimization, space network design, orbital analysis, and space security and defense.
  • Leverage in-house and commercial- and government-off-the-shelf engineering analysis tools to deliver technical insights through analytical deep dives, trade studies, and assessments.
  • Contribute to efforts expanding department optimization capabilities to support a broader set of mission domains and architectures.
  • Develop and present timely and technically-accurate presentations and reports that clearly communicate analysis results and provide recommended solutions.
  • Build and maintain a strong base of customers and collaborators for the department through effective working relationships with cross-organization partners, government customers, and contractor teammates.
  • Identify and instigate opportunities to sustain, develop, and grow simulation and analysis capabilities to support new functional areas for a diverse customer base.
  • Support department growth by technical mentoring of junior staff members in one or more department capability areas.
  • Occasional travel to support customer efforts.
Requirements:
  • B.S. degree in aerospace, astronautical, or mechanical engineering, physics, operations research, mathematics, or a related field of science or engineering.
  • Familiarity with one or more of the following: optimization techniques, space network design, orbital mechanics, or mathematics related to satellite access geometry.
  • Significant history of consistent contribution to multiple substantial technical analytical or development projects through their successful fruition.
  • A history that shows personal accountability, a willingness to learn and self-correct, and an ability to adapt to changing customer expectations.
  • Knowledge of Python, C, C++, Matlab, or another programming language.
  • 6 or more years of relevant experience.
  • This position requires ability to obtain and maintain a security clearance, which is issued by the U.S. government. U.S. citizenship is required to obtain a security clearance.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• A graduate degree in aerospace, astronautical, or mechanical engineering, physics, operations research, mathematics, or a related field of science or engineering.
  • Graduate level course work or extensive knowledge in optimization techniques, genetic algorithms, space network design, orbital mechanics, space satellite constellation performance modeling and/or mathematics related to satellite access geometry.
  • Work history in one of these specific national security space or intelligence mission areas: geo-spatial intelligence, signals intelligence, space surveillance, space protection, or satellite communication networks supporting defense or intelligence capabilities.
  • Experience with the use of Unix or Linux platforms.
  • Extensive knowledge of Intelligence Community or U.S. Department of Defense business practices, acquisition policies, or space mission portfolios.
  • Current TS/SCI security clearance.
